若无法看到摄像头实时画面,需依次检查设备兼容性与物理连接、小程序中添加设备、配置RTSP流解析与云端推流、排查黑屏卡顿问题、启用移动网络远程访问权限。

如果您在使用百度智慧农场平台时无法看到摄像头实时画面,则可能是由于摄像头未正确绑定或网络配置异常。以下是完成视频监控接入的具体操作流程:
一、确认摄像头设备兼容性与物理连接
百度智慧农场平台仅支持已通过百度IoT认证的摄像头型号,包括部分海康威视、大华、宇视及百度自研的EdgeEye系列设备。需确保摄像头已通电并处于待配网状态(指示灯呈慢闪蓝光),且与智慧农场网关或路由器处于同一局域网内。
1、检查摄像头电源适配器是否牢固插入,设备背部无明显烧灼痕迹或异响;
2、使用原装网线将摄像头LAN口直连至本地路由器LAN口,或确认Wi-Fi配网模式下摄像头已成功连接2.4GHz频段无线网络;
3、在摄像头Web管理界面(默认地址http://192.168.1.64)中启用ONVIF服务,并设置用户名为admin、密码不少于8位且含大小写字母与数字组合;
4、记录摄像头IP地址、RTSP端口号(默认554)、RTSP流地址格式(如rtsp://admin:password@192.168.1.64:554/Streaming/Channels/101)。
二、在百度智慧农场小程序中添加设备
需使用农场主账号登录百度智慧农场微信小程序,进入“设备管理”模块后执行设备发现与手动录入双路径绑定,确保平台可识别并拉取视频流。
1、点击底部导航栏【我的】→【设备管理】→右上角【+】图标;
2、选择【添加网络摄像头】,系统自动扫描局域网内ONVIF设备,若列表中出现对应设备名称则直接点击绑定;
3、若自动发现失败,切换至【手动添加】,依次输入设备品牌(从下拉菜单选择)、IP地址、端口、用户名、密码;
4、点击【测试连接】,界面显示“连接成功”且预览缩略图可刷新,即表示基础链路已通;
5、填写设备位置标签(如“东区育苗棚入口”)、选择所属农场分组,点击【保存】完成注册。
三、配置RTSP流解析与云端推流参数
百度智慧农场采用边缘-云协同架构,需在设备侧启用GB28181协议或通过百度IoT SDK将RTSP流转为H.265编码的HTTPS视频流,以适配小程序端WebRTC播放器。
1、登录百度智能云物联网平台(iot.baidu.com),进入对应项目下的“设备影子”页面;
2、找到已注册摄像头设备,点击【编辑影子】,在JSON配置中添加字段:{"video_protocol":"gb28181","stream_format":"h265","push_interval_ms":500};
3、保存后返回智慧农场小程序,在设备详情页点击【启动推流】,等待状态由“待激活”变为“推流中”;
4、打开【实时监控】Tab,点击该设备卡片,加载画面时长不应超过8秒;若提示“解码失败”,需返回步骤2确认stream_format是否误设为h264。
四、排查常见视频黑屏与卡顿问题
当画面显示为灰色块、持续加载或频繁中断时,通常源于带宽不足、时间不同步或证书校验失败,须逐项验证关键节点。
1、在手机端打开百度智慧农场小程序,进入【诊断工具】→【网络测速】,确认上行带宽≥4Mbps;
2、进入摄像头Web界面,核对系统时间是否与北京时间误差<3秒,否则在【系统设置】→【时间配置】中启用NTP服务器(ntp1.aliyun.com);
3、在小程序设备详情页点击【查看日志】,筛选关键词“cert_verify_fail”,若存在该记录,需在百度IoT平台重新下载设备SDK证书并刷入摄像头固件;
4、临时关闭路由器QoS限速策略,观察画面是否恢复流畅;若恢复,说明原始带宽分配策略限制了视频流优先级。
五、启用移动网络远程访问权限
百度智慧农场默认仅允许Wi-Fi环境访问高清视频流,若需在4G/5G下查看,必须在平台侧开启公网穿透通道并配置动态域名解析规则。
1、在百度智能云控制台进入“边缘计算BIE”服务,选择对应边缘网关实例;
2、点击【网络配置】→【公网访问】,开启“HTTPS视频外网代理”,系统自动生成二级域名(如cam-farm-abc.iot.baidubce.com);
3、返回小程序【设备管理】,编辑该摄像头,将“访问方式”由“内网直连”切换为“公网代理”,并粘贴上述域名;
4、在设备详情页点击【生成访问二维码】,用非绑定手机微信扫码,验证是否可绕过局域网直接调阅实时画面;
5、若扫码后提示“未授权设备”,需在百度IoT平台该设备的权限策略中,为对应AppID添加“video:play_public”资源操作权限。











